Job Title: AI Software Engineer
Location: Hybrid weekly onsite in Aliso Viejo, CA (candidates should already be local to SoCal)
Job Type: Temp-to-hire
Compensation: $60.00 to 80.50 per hour W2 (based on experience)

Job Overview:

  • Partnered with a client who is seeking a skilled and motivated AI Software Engineer to design, develop, and deploy AI models and algorithms that will power their products. As part of the dynamic team, you will work on a variety of exciting AI-related projects, including machine learning, natural language processing, computer vision, and predictive analytics.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Develop, implement, and maintain AI/ML models for a wide range of applications.
  • Design and build scalable, efficient, and reusable code for AI systems.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to understand requirements and deliver AI solutions aligned with business goals.
  • Conduct research to identify new algorithms, tools, and techniques to improve AI systems.
  • Train, test, and fine-tune machine learning models to optimize performance.
  • Evaluate and analyze AI models' effectiveness, making improvements as necessary.
  • Monitor system performance and identify areas for improvement.
  • Contribute to code reviews, documentation, and best practices to maintain high-quality software.
  • Stay updated with the latest trends and advancements in AI/ML technologies.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's or Master's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Mathematics, or a related field.
  • Proven experience (2+ years) in AI/ML software development, data analysis, and model deployment.
  • Strong programming skills in Python, C++, or Java (Python is preferred).
  • Hands-on experience with AI frameworks such as TensorFlow, PyTorch, Keras, or similar.
  • In-depth knowledge of machine learning algorithms, deep learning, and statistical methods.
  • Experience with data processing, data cleaning, and working with large datasets.
  • Familiarity with cloud platforms (AWS, GCP, Azure) for deploying AI solutions is a plus.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ience in natural language processing (NLP), computer vision, or reinforcement learning.
  • Knowledge of DevOps practices for continuous integration and deployment (CI/CD).
  • Familiarity with containerization tools like Docker and Kubernetes.
  • Experience with big data technologies such as Hadoop or Spark.
